WPG Holdings

WPG Holdings is a leader in the Distribution & Misc segment of the semiconductor & AI supply chain, headquartered in Taiwan. Its key suppliers include Texas Instruments, Analog Devices, STMicroelectronics. Its key customers include Hon Hai (Foxconn), Quanta Computer, Wistron.

World's largest semiconductor component distributor.

About WPG Holdings

WPG Holdings, headquartered in Taiwan, operates in the Distributors segment of the semiconductor & AI supply chain and is positioned as a market leader there. Its key products include Semiconductor component distribution (Asia), IC and passive distribution (Vishay, Semtech, Renesas), Inventory management and logistics services, Value-added resale (embedded design support). wafergraph maps 5 tracked suppliers and 5 tracked customers for WPG Holdings across the value chain. It has a supply-chain criticality score of 81/100, with 235 companies downstream of it.
